导入外部css<style src="./main.css" scoped></style>导入外部less需要先安装less插件npm install less less-loader <style src="./main.less" lang="less" scoped></style>
css
原创 2022-07-06 16:40:27
312阅读
一、方式1,在main.js中使用import导入 import Vue from 'vue' import App from './App.vue' import './plugins/element.js' import router from './router' import './assets/site.css' 二、...
原创 2021-11-23 17:26:53
733阅读
1,作用:防止变量污染全局// 现在你和同事开发同一个模块
转载 2022-03-29 11:54:38
81阅读
1,作用:防止变量污染全局// 现在你和同事开发同一个模块,然后你发现你们变量名大部分相同,为了管理变量,防止污染全局,可以闭包来解决这个问题 // 开发规范:init代表着入口、初始化的意思 let name = 'XYZ'; let init = (function () { let name = 'LM'; function...
转载 2021-06-30 14:09:29
151阅读
前段时间封装了一个函数,当时考虑的没那么多,最近回头看这个封装的函数时发现其实造成了全局污染。原先的函数是这样的:functioninterval(fn,ms){!this.fn?(this.fn=fn,this.ms=ms,this.step=0):nullthis.step++this.step%(this.ms*60)==0?this.fn():nullrequestAnimationFra
原创 2018-04-09 10:36:37
1285阅读
1点赞
VUE框架CLI组件化局部样式全局样式------VUE框架
原创 3月前
59阅读
Vue引入封装的方法和样式
vue
原创 2021-07-19 16:28:43
870阅读
vue中我么会经常用到通用的一些全局的方法,如何左才能实现全局的复用减少代码累赘呢? 我们一般将公用的方法分装再utils.js文件中,然后再main.js主入口文件中将utils.js中的公共的方法通过@import引入进来即可,或者我们通过再main.js中设置Vue.prototype.xxx
vue
原创 2021-07-19 16:49:25
720阅读
## 如何实现Python多线程污染全局变量 ### 引言 作为一名经验丰富的开发者,我们在日常工作中经常会遇到多线程编程的需求。在Python中,通过使用多线程可以实现并发执行的效果,但是需要注意全局变量在多线程中的污染问题。本文将指导一位刚入行的小白如何实现“Python多线程污染全局变量”。 ### 流程概述 首先,我们需要明确整个实现的流程。可以用以下表格展示步骤: | 步骤 | 描
原创 3月前
20阅读
前言:本文是对于,如何在 vue-cli3.x 创建的 vue 前端项目中使用 scss 的具体步骤和相关基础语法的相关总结 。 sass 依赖包安装// 推荐版本 :"sass": "^1.27.1","sass-loader": "8.0.0" npm install --save-dev node-sass; npm install --save-de
转载 1月前
28阅读
提笔前言工作中结合Ant Design开发React项目已经有一段时间了,最近开始阅读Ant Design的源码,略有收获。现在整理一下阅读源码过程中的一些记录与心得。文中如有解释不准确的地方Ant简介Ant Design(以下简称为Antd)是基于React的UI库,不仅提供了各种常用组件,还提供了大量的设计规范指导。而本系列文章是从Antd的各个组件来揣摩下作者大大们的思路,先从最最基本的UI
vue工程为组件自动注入全局样式文件,用 CSS 插件自动注入全局变量样式
vue实现键盘监听,使用了控件监听组件时,需要获得控件的焦点才能起作用。 如何实现全局监听时,尝试了有效的方法如下:mounted() 在mounted()中编写监听的快捷键和方法即可实现: 例如监听ctrl+s的组合键, mounted(){ this.loadData() var _this = this; document.onkeydow
前些天写Vue项目遇见一个很有意思问题:将一个数据(类型是对象)赋值给一个变量,当我去改变这个变量的时候,给它赋值的数据也跟着变化了,当我去改变数据时,变量也跟着变了,这让我想起了js中的浅复制和深复制,为验证,将对象(引用类型)改成字符窜(基本数据类型),果然,这个问题就不见了。 在js中有两种数据类型 (1) 基本数据类型:number、string、boolean、null、undefine
全局 CSS 样式 设置全局 CSS 样式;基本的 HTML 元素均可以通过 class 设置样式并得到增强效果;还有先进的栅格系统。 概览 深入了解 Bootstrap 底层结构的关键部分,包括我们让 web 开发变得更好、更快、更强壮的最佳实践。 HTML5 文档类型Bootstrap 使用到的某些 HTML 元素和 CSS 属性需要将页面设置为 HTML5 文档类型。在你项目中的每个页面
uniapp的架构跟小程序一样,这样便于整体的管理和转译小程序,而uniapp的页面架构是借鉴的vue.js的单页面架构,由template(html)、script(js)、style(css)三部分组成。这样的页面架构是非常方便而独立的,不会影响到其他页面中的数据,那么问题来了,想要共享数据甚至在本页面要操控其他页面的数据怎么办?uniapp有着小程序和vue.js的有点,当然也有它们共享数据
?作者简介苏凉(专注于网络爬虫,数据分析,正在学习前端的路上)?名言警句海阔凭鱼跃,天高任鸟飞。?要是觉得博主文章写的不错的话,还望大家三连支持一下呀!!!
原创 2022-10-17 12:47:58
617阅读
例行惯例,欢迎来波star:为何造这个轮子:用惯了Antd,再看其他的总觉得没有Antd好用周边生态,组件数量及质量都是略胜一筹,至于样式,每个人的审美不一样,就不加评判了,不过个人还是喜欢antd的。社区很多Antd的Vue实现,大多已经弃坑,已经实现的也多是阉割版github搜索关键词 vue ant 共93条结果,搜索vue ant-design也有51条结果。希望让Vue开发者也能享受到A
转载 3月前
96阅读
(1). 深度作用选择器:希望scoped样式中的一个选择器能够作用得"更深",如影响子组件.覆盖element-ui中的样式时,只能通过深度作用选择器.(2). /deep/:.a { /deep/ .b { /* ... */ } } 注: ①. less可以使用.
原创 2023-10-26 10:54:54
73阅读
vue中引入axios记录一下axios的用法1.下载依赖npm install axios --save2.引入并全局注册在main.js中import axios from 'axios' Vue.prototype.$http = axios //全局注册,使用方法:this.$http3.配置vue.config.js解决跨域proxyTabledevServer: { pr
转载 2023-09-13 09:48:49
252阅读
  • 1
  • 2
  • 3
  • 4
  • 5